When taken as a supplement, its function is to mimic the effects of the natural sleep hormone. It is synthesized from the amino acid tryptophan and then released into the blood and cerebrospinal fluid, crossing the blood-brain barrier. Natural melatonin is a highly lipid soluble hormone produced in the pineal gland in the brain. Age also suppresses the levels of nighttime melatonin that are released, which may contribute to the problem of insomnia and early awakening often seen in older adults. Light at night (such as from smartphones or the TV) blocks production and can lead to sleep disturbances. Shorter periods of production occur in the summer with longer days, and more prolonged periods of production occur in the winter. It is metabolized (broken down) by the CYP450 enzyme system in the liver and then excreted in the urine or feces. The half-life is short, roughly 20 to 50 minutes.

Natural melatonin production starts from the amino acid tryptophan, with serotonin as an intermediary, and then is released to the receptors in the brain, eye and other areas to help control the sleep quality and wake cycles. The rise and fall in endogenous levels signal wake and sleep times, known as our circadian rhythm. Levels fall sharply before daylight, and are barely detectable in the daylight hours. Nighttime levels are roughly 10 times higher than in the daytime. It has been widely studied for treatment of jet lag and other sleep disorders.Įndogenous melatonin release (made by our bodies) is increased each day in response to darkness, peaking between 11PM and 3AM at roughly 200 picograms (pg) per mL. Supplemental Melatonin has been suggested to have many uses, from sleep disorders to cancer treatment, but adequate studies are lacking for many uses.
